Definitions

  • the present invention relates to a detection system, and more particularly to a pyroelectric infrared detection system with a motor.
  • the existing human pyroelectric infrared detector is composed of: a pyroelectric infrared sensor (PIR) + a Fresnel lens.
  • a Fresnel lens is generally installed in front of the pyroelectric infrared sensor, and the lens is transparent.
  • Made of plastic the upper, lower, left and right parts of the lens are divided into several equal parts to make a lens with a special optical system. It cooperates with an amplifier circuit to amplify the signal by more than 70 decibels, so that it can measure Take action within a range of 10-20 meters.
  • Fresnel lenses are often equivalent to convex lenses of infrared and visible light.
  • an alternating “blind zone” and “high sensitivity zone” are generated in front of the detector to improve its detection and reception. Sensitivity.
  • the infrared light emitted by the human body alternates from the "blind zone” to the "high sensitivity zone", so that the received infrared signal is input in the form of pulses that are suddenly strong and weak, thereby enhancing its energy amplitude. .
  • the Fresnel lens has two functions: one is focusing, that is, refracting (reflecting) the pyroelectric infrared signal on the PI R, and the second function is to divide the detection area into several bright and dark areas,
  • the moving object that enters the detection area can generate a variable pyroelectric infrared signal on the PIR in the form of temperature-change Fresnel lensing.
  • the existing pyroelectric infrared detection systems can only detect mobile "heat sources”, such as moving human bodies, animals, and other high-temperature objects in motion, and cannot detect stationary "heat sources”. For example, the human body, animals, and other stationary high-temperature objects in a stationary state.
  • the present invention provides a pyroelectric infrared detection system, including a pyroelectric infrared detection module, a Fresnel lens, a motor driving device, and a control center; the Fresnel lens is disposed on the In front of the pyroelectric infrared detection module, the control center sends a control command to the motor driving device. After the motor driving device receives the command, it rotates the motor to make the entire pyroelectric infrared detection module swing within a certain range.
  • a level signal is output to the control center for identification and authentication, the motor is a stepping motor, and a fixed angle is used as a step value to rotate step by step. Different stepping motors have different step values.
  • the motor driving device includes two stepping motors that rotate in a vertical direction. If two stepping motors that rotate in the vertical direction are set in the motor driving device, the position and size of the high-temperature object in the two-dimensional space can be detected; and even through multiple scanning and comparison, the plane motion direction of the high-temperature object in the area can be achieved. , Speed and trajectory detection.

  • the existing pyroelectric infrared detection module is mounted on the swinging head, and swinging left and right under the drive of the motor driving device; the basic principle is to realize the detected object and heat The relative movement of the infrared detector, even if the detected object is at a stationary state, because the pyroelectric infrared detection module is moving, compared to the pyroelectric infrared detection module, the stationary object becomes moving; it can be realized Detection of stationary human bodies and objects.
  • the motor driving device can also use a stepper motor + positioning detection to achieve left and right deflection swings, which can not only identify the presence or absence of a stationary high-temperature object, but also perform local positioning and size of the object according to the running state of the stepper motor.
  • the measurement of the size realizes the detection of the position and size change of the heat source, which has a wider range of applications and is widely used in fire monitoring, equipment temperature monitoring and other fields.
  • the control center sends a control command to the motor driving device.
  • the motor driving device After the motor driving device receives the command, it rotates the motor to cause the entire pyroelectric infrared detection module to swing left and right within a certain range.
  • the control center When it reaches a high-temperature object, it outputs a level signal to the control center for identification and authentication.
  • the pyroelectric infrared detection module can be driven step by step with a fixed angle as the step value, which is equivalent to dividing the detection range into several regions. It can detect each area, and then detect the position and length of high-temperature objects in this dimension.
  • each area is scanned, and the high-temperature area is marked with a “red flag”, and then the position is determined based on the position of the “red flag” and the length is determined based on the number of “red flags”.

热释红外捡测系统 技术领域
[0001] 本发明涉及检测系统, 尤其涉及带有电机的热释红外检测系统。
背景技术
[0002] 现有的人体热释红外检测器是由: 热释红外传感器 (PIR) +菲涅尔透镜组成的 , 一般在热释红外传感器的前方装设一个菲涅尔透镜, 该透镜用透明塑料制成 , 将透镜的上、 下、 左右各部分分割成若干等份, 制成一种具有特殊光学系统 的透镜, 它和放大电路相配合, 可将信号放大 70分贝以上, 这样就可以测出 10~ 20米范围内人的行动。
[0003] 菲涅尔透镜在很多时候相当于红外线及可见光的凸透镜, 利用透镜的特殊光学 原理, 在探测器前方产生一个交替变化的“盲区”和“高灵敏区”, 以提高它的探测 接收灵敏度。 当有人从透镜前走过时, 人体发出的红外线就不断地交替从“盲区” 进入“高灵敏区”, 这样就使接收到的红外信号以忽强忽弱的脉冲形式输入, 从而 增强其能量幅度。
[0004] 菲涅尔透镜作用有两个: 一是聚焦作用, 即将热释红外信号折射 (反射) 在 PI R上, 第二个作用是将探测区域内分为若干个明区和暗区, 使进入探测区域的移 动物体能以温度变菲涅尔透镜化的形式在 PIR上产生变化热释红外信号。
[0005] 基于以上原理可以看出, 现有的热释红外检测系统只能检测移动“热源”, 比如 移动的人体、 动物及其它处于运动中的高温物体, 并不能检测静止的“热源”, 例 如处于静止状态的人体、 动物及其它固定不动的高温物体。

[0006] 为了解决现有技术中问题, 本发明提供了热释红外检测系统, 包括热释红外检 测模块、 菲涅尔透镜、 电机驱动装置及控制中心; 所述菲涅尔透镜设置在所述 热释红外检测模块前方, 控制中心发出控制命令给电机驱动装置, 电机驱动装 置收到命令后, 转动马达进而使整个热释红外检测模块在一定范围内摆动, 在 摆动过程中如检测到高温物体, 则输出电平信号给控制中心, 进行识别认证, 所述马达为步进电机, 以固定角度为步进值, 一步一步转动。 不同的步进电机 , 其步进值不同。
[0007] 所述电机驱动装置中包括两组成垂直方向转动的步进电机。 若电机驱动装置中 设置两组成垂直方向转动的步进电机, 则可以实现高温物体在该二维空间的位 置及大小检测; 甚至通过多次扫描对比, 实现对该区域内高温物体的平面运动 方向、 速度及轨迹检测。

[0017] 利用一个可以左右摆动的电机驱动装置, 将现有的热释红外检测模块装配到摆 动头上, 在电机驱动装置的带动下左右摆动; 其基本原理是实现被检测物与热 释红外检测器的相对运动, 即便被检测物处于静止状态, 因为热释红外检测模 块是运动的, 相对于热释红外检测模块来说静止的被检测物也就变成运动的了 ; 可以实现静止人体、 物体的检测应用。
[0018] 电机驱动装置也可以使用步进电机 +定位检测实现左右偏转摆动, 不仅可以实 现静止高温物体的存在与否进行识别, 同时还可以根据步进电机的运行状态对 物体进行局部定位和大小尺寸的测量, 实现热源的位置及大小变化检测, 应用 范围更加广泛, 广泛适用于火灾监测、 设备温度监测等领域。
[0019] 如图 1所示, 控制中心发出控制命令给电机驱动装置, 电机驱动装置收到命令 后, 转动马达进而使整个热释红外检测模块在一定范围内左右摆动, 在摆动过 程中如检测到高温物体, 则输出电平信号给控制中心, 进行识别认证。
[0020] 若电机驱动装置中的驱动马达为步进电机, 热释红外检测模块则可以在其带动 下, 以固定角度为步进值, 一步一步转动, 相当于把检测范围分割成若干区域 , 可以实现对每个区域的探测, 进而实现高温物体在该维空间的位置及长度检 测。
[0021] 将扫描区域分块量化后, 对每个区域进行扫描, 高温区域进行“插红旗式”标注 , 而后根据“红旗”所在位置进行位置判断, 根据“红旗”数量进行长度判断。
[0022] 若电机驱动装置中设置两组成垂直方向转动的步进电机, 则可以实现高温物体 在该二维空间的位置及大小检测; 甚至通过多次扫描对比, 实现对该区域内高 温物体的平面运动方向、 速度及轨迹检测。
